Hi I’me a tradesperson registered with yourselves. I have a previous customer coming back to me with complaints of loose paving on a large patio which I built for him at the start of this year,we have exchanged a number of emails in attempt to resolve this, I have offered a method of repair which he has refused saying most of the two out of three areas in question are loose and in his opinion would require totally re-lifting and re- bedding. I recognise I have a Juty of care,however this would have a considerable cost impact to me and don’t agree we need to go that far. One of his arguments is that he has been on a site called paving expert how recommends that Indian paving should be laid on a full morta bed. My method was picture frame which was pointed out to him from the start! Would I have any support from Rated in possibility over viewing the site to advise. Also just to mention he rated me 5 star on the completion of the work then as soon as we started with the issue he immediately went back to the site to rate me 2 star! He has since reinstated after I ask him to please remove. I feel a little powerless as he also mentioned he would sue. Regards Mr s j cross TA sjc Services
